Ranipur - Kako, Jehanabad

Ranipur is a village situated in the Kako subdivision of Jehanabad district, Bihar. It is located approximately 8 km from the tehsil headquarters in Kako and around 10 km from the district headquarters in Jehanabad . Suleman Pur serves as the Gram Panchayat for Ranipur village.

As per Census 2011, the village code of Ranipur is 260324. The village covers a total geographical area of 66 hectares and falls under the 804418 pincode. Jehanabad is the nearest town, located about 10 km away.

Ranipur village is governed under the Panchayati Raj system, with a Sarpanch serving as the elected head. For political representation, the village falls under the Makhdumpur Vidhan Sabha (Assembly) constituency and the Jahanabad Lok Sabha (Parliamentary) constituency.

Population of Ranipur

As per Census 2011, Ranipur village has a total population of 924 people, consisting of 466 males and 458 females. The village has 132 households and a sex ratio of 982 females per 1,000 males. There are 177 children in the 0–6 years age group. The village has 457 literate and 467 illiterate residents. Additionally, 553 people belong to Scheduled Caste (SC) communities.

Transport and Connectivity of Ranipur

Ranipur is connected by an all-weather road, and public transport is mainly available through shared auto-rickshaws. The nearest railway station is Mai Halt, while the nearest airport is Muzaffarpur Airport, situated at an approximate aerial distance of 89.6 km.
